Nestled along the Grand Canal, this hotel is a historically preserved architectural complex transformed from 11 former national silk warehouses. Its unique open design blends cultural heritage with the canal's natural beauty. Conveniently located near Metro Line 3, it's just a short walk to Xiangji Temple and Fuyi Granary. Rooms range from deluxe to canal suites, with amenities like a full-service restaurant, Chinese dining rooms, indoor pool, and SPA. Staying at Cheery Canal Hotel Hangzhou was a delightful experience overall. The bed was on the softer side, but surprisingly comfortable for a good night's sleep—perfectly quiet at night, which made it easy to unwind. Cleanliness and room hygiene were excellent, and the staff went the extra mile with thoughtful touches like a complimentary scarf upon checkout. Breakfast was a highlight: diverse, fresh options that changed daily, keeping things exciting. The hotel’s location is unbeatable—just steps away from Dadi Historic District, where evening street markets buzz with energy and charm. Nearby Xiangji Temple even offers free admission, making it a peaceful spot to reflect or light incense. A short walk leads to Shenglihe Food Street, a lively hub packed with local flavors—especially loved the authentic Qiqihar barbecue, which was delicious and affordable. The fitness center is small but rarely crowded, so privacy isn’t an issue. While not huge, it’s functional and well-maintained.
